6.0.0 • Published 2 months ago

cn-international-express-sdk v6.0.0

Weekly downloads
-
License
MIT
Repository
-
Last release
2 months ago

cn-international-express-sdk

聚合云途,三态,顺丰等国际物流的 nodejs SDK

物流PackageStatus
杰航国际@cn-international-express-sdk/jiehang
云途物流@cn-international-express-sdk/yuntu
三态速递@cn-international-express-sdk/santai
菜鸟国际@cn-international-express-sdk/cainiao
燕文物流@cn-international-express-sdk/yanwen
纵横迅通国际@cn-international-express-sdk/zhxt
递一国际@cn-international-express-sdk/cne
递四方@cn-international-express-sdk/fpx
华翰物流@cn-international-express-sdk/hua_han
华羽通国际@cn-international-express-sdk/hua_yu_tong
顺丰国际@cn-international-express-sdk/kts
17FEIA@cn-international-express-sdk/one7feia

Install

pnpm install --save cn-international-express-sdk


// 由于项目是采用 monorepo 的方式管理的,所以也可直接安装某个物流的SDK包
pnpm install --save @cn-international-express-sdk/santai
pnpm install --save @cn-international-express-sdk/yuntu

Usage

import { Yuntu, YuntuConfig } from 'cn-international-express-sdk';

// 其他物流的使用方式类似
const config: YuntuConfig = {
  app_key: 'your_app_key',
  app_token: 'your_app_token',
  base_url: '这个属性为选填,默认为 http://oms.api.yunexpress.com/api/',
};

const yuntu = new Yuntu(config);

// 获取云途物流的配送渠道
await yuntu.genRequest('GET', 'Common/GetShippingMethods');

License

MIT License

Copyright (c) 2023 王珏